Core Insights - Eight out of the top ten global research institutions are now from China, indicating a significant shift in the global scientific landscape [1] - China's rise in research output is a result of a carefully planned national strategy that has been in place for decades [2] Group 1: Research Institutions and Rankings - The latest Nature Index shows that while Harvard and the Max Planck Institute remain in the top ten, their scores have declined, whereas all eight Chinese institutions have improved their scores [1] - In the 2025 QS World University Rankings, Peking University is ranked 14th and Tsinghua University is ranked 20th, while in the 2025 Times Higher Education rankings, Tsinghua and Peking University are ranked 12th and 14th respectively, demonstrating consistent high-level performance across different evaluation methods [1] Group 2: National Strategy and Investment - China's annual R&D expenditure has surpassed 3.3 trillion RMB, fostering a research culture focused on high intensity and results [2] - The "Double First Class" initiative is a key pillar of China's strategy to transition from a manufacturing hub to a major laboratory, emphasizing the importance of quality over quantity in research output [2] Group 3: Talent Attraction and Ecosystem Development - The government has implemented a system of direct cash rewards for institutions publishing in top journals, which has since been adjusted to focus on quality through new evaluation metrics [2] - Programs aimed at attracting overseas talent offer competitive salaries, state-of-the-art laboratories, and significant research autonomy, successfully bringing back scholars from prestigious institutions like MIT and Stanford [2] Group 4: Integration of Academia and Industry - Top Chinese universities serve as the foundation for large government-supported technology parks, with areas like Zhongguancun being likened to China's Silicon Valley [3] - The integration of academic research with commercial objectives is evident in collaborations between universities and industries, driving innovation and economic growth [3] Group 5: Global Impact and Competition - China's impressive output of high-impact papers and its leading position in patent applications are not only academic achievements but also critical factors in the ongoing technological competition with the United States [3] - As Chinese universities gain global prestige, they are becoming active centers for international collaboration, attracting top researchers and students from around the world [3] Group 6: Lessons for Other Countries - Countries like India, with significant population potential but fragmented research policies, can learn from China's strategic focus and commitment to long-term investment in building a robust ecosystem linking knowledge creation to economic prosperity [4] - The global scientific landscape has been irrevocably reshaped, raising questions about how other nations will adapt to this new reality [4]

Core Points - The proposed budget cuts by President Trump for the fiscal year 2026 represent unprecedented reductions in federal science funding, which could have immeasurable impacts on American science [1][4][18] - The budget proposal suggests a disproportionate reduction in federal science funding, with significant cuts to key agencies such as NSF, NIH, and EPA [1][7][9][15] Federal Science Funding Cuts - The overall non-defense spending is set to decrease by 23%, with the National Science Foundation (NSF) facing a 56% budget cut, the National Institutes of Health (NIH) budget reduced by approximately 40%, and the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) budget cut by 55% [1][7][9][15] - The NSF's budget will drop by about $5 billion compared to 2024, primarily affecting climate science and clean energy projects [7] - NIH's budget is proposed to decrease from $48 billion in 2025 to $27 billion in 2026, marking the most severe cut in its history [9] Impacts on Specific Agencies - The NIH will consolidate its 27 institutes and centers into five new focus areas, eliminating funding for minority health and international research [10] - The CDC's budget is expected to be reduced by one-third, impacting chronic disease prevention programs [11] - NASA's budget will decrease by 24.3% to $18.8 billion, with significant cuts to its science departments and climate monitoring projects [12][13] - The Department of Energy (DoE) will see a nearly $5 billion reduction, particularly affecting climate science and clean energy research [14] - The EPA's budget will drop to $4.2 billion, with major cuts to environmental research and the dissolution of its Office of Research and Development [15] Congressional Response - The final federal budget will be determined by Congress, but there are indications that many members may support Trump's proposals [3][18] - Concerns have been raised by scientific policy experts regarding the long-term implications of these cuts on the future of American science and the message it sends to young scientists [4][18]
